About Barangay Basiao
Situated in City of Catbalogan, Samar, Barangay Basiao is one of 57 barangays that make up the city within Eastern Visayas.
According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Basiao had a population of 700. This made it the 41st largest of 57 barangays in City of Catbalogan by population, placing it among the smaller barangays of the city. Residents of Barangay Basiao accounted for approximately 0.66% of the total population of City of Catbalogan, which stood at 106,440 in the same census year.
The barangay recorded 648 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 700 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of +8.0%, consistent with a growing settlement. Barangay Basiao is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.
City of Catbalogan is a city comprising 57 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Basiao,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Samar, which contains 951 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Basiao ranks 367th by 2020 population. Samar is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.
Barangay Basiao is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.
